It is a pleasure to announce that the 5th IAPR International Conference
on Discrete Geometry and Mathematical Morphology (DGMM 2027) will be
held in Grenoble-Alpes University, France, on April 13-16, 2027.
DGMM 2027 will be the fifth joint event between the two main conference
series of IAPR TC18, the International Conference on Discrete Geometry
for Computer Imagery (DGCI) and the International Symposium on
Mathematical Morphology (ISMM).
DGMM offers the opportunity for researchers, students, and practitioners
to share and discuss novel high quality research results within the
fields of discrete geometry and mathematical morphology, and their
applications to image and geometry processing and analysis. Both
theoretical and application-focused contributions related to these
fields are welcome.

Main topics of interest include (but are not limited to):
- models and algorithms for discrete geometry
- discrete shape representation, recognition and analysis
- geometric transforms, geometric estimators, discrete differential
geometry
- tilings, discrete geometric spaces, unusual grids, packings
- discrete and combinatorial topology, discrete manifolds
- discrete tomography and convexity
- combinatorial, graph and computational geometry
- algebraic and morphological lattice theory
- nonlinear scale space theory
- hierarchical and graph based image models
- computational morphology
- morphological operators in machine learning
- discrete calculus and geometry processing
- geometric deep learning
- applications of discrete geometry and mathematical morphology
(engineering, biomedical imaging, ...)
